These are the most emblematic festivities in the municipality. They take place on the Friday and Sunday of the second week of Easter, when the bonfire of the saint is lit, masses are held and processions are held in honour of Saint Francis, and the traditional Arroz del Santo (Saint's Rice) is distributed, blessed by the village priest. This rice has been distributed for four hundred years, since the monks of the convent of San Francisco de Paula celebrated these festivities. In addition to religious events, there are large open-air dances and numerous activities for children.
